SUMMARY & BACKGROUND (First sentence includes Agency recommendation. Provide an executive summary of the action that gives an overview of the relevant details for the item.)

The Department of Senior Services recommends approval. The Atlanta Regional Commission Amendment enables the Department to avail more units of service for Case Management. This service is the collaborative process that assesses, plans, implements, coordinates, monitors, and evaluates the options and services required to meet the client's health and human service needs.
